What does the British seaside mean to you? Whatever feelings it stirs, you can't deny that our traditional coastal towns are a big part of what makes Britain British. They're the places where childhood memories are made and senses are heightened: salty fish and chips wrapped in newspaper; drizzly days huddled in a beach hut playing endless games of cards; colourful illuminations on the seafront; strolls along the pier; endless arcades, sweet sticks of rock and silly kiss-me-quick-hats; the bitter cold sea that bites at your ankles when you dare to take a dip: the British seaside means something to everyone.
